1. Layer Textures Like a Pro

Item 1

Texture is the secret sauce for small living rooms. It adds warmth, personality, and depth without needing a wrecking ball of design. Think tactile fabrics, woven surfaces, and a few glossy accents to catch the eye.

Key Points

  • Mix materials: velvet, linen, jute, and a touch of metal
  • Play with scale: chunky knit throws, smooth ceramic vases, sleek glass
  • Contrast light and dark fabrics to create depth

One strategic swap can transform flat spaces into a cozy, layered retreat. When in doubt, lean into a neutral palette with a single bold accent to keep things cohesive.

2. Optimize Vertical Space with Clever Storage

Item 2

In apartments, height is your best friend. Vertical storage frees up floor space and makes the room feel bigger. Plus, it gives you a place for all the things you actually use, instead of piling them in baskets that look like chaos.

Tips

  • Floating shelves at eye level create an instant focal point
  • Modular wall units that double as media storage
  • Hanging plants to soften edges and add life

Use vertical elements to draw the eye upward and give the illusion of more air. When you need to hide gadgets, tuck them into slim cabinets that don’t intrude on the vibe.

3. Create a Zone That Feels Like a Mini Studio

Item 3

Small spaces benefit from clear functional zones. A distinct living area, a compact work nook, or a reading corner helps your brain switch gears and makes the room feel intentional, not crowded.

What’s a Zone Worth?

  • Defined through rugs, lighting, and furniture placement
  • Use a mobile screen or bookshelf to visually separate areas

Think: a soft rug under the coffee table to anchor the seating, a slim desk tucked by a window, and a comfy chair with a floor lamp. Trust me, the separation makes the room feel bigger and more polished.

4. Choose a Focal Point That Sparks Joy

Item 4

A single, strong focal point anchors a room and keeps the eye moving in a pleasant loop. It could be a fireplace, a bold artwork, or an oversized mirror—whatever makes you smile when you walk in.

How to Nail It

  • Pick one statement piece as the star
  • Balance it with neutral surroundings to let it shine
  • Layer lighting to enhance the focal point at night

When the room has a hero piece, everything else falls into place. It’s like giving your eyes a guide and saving you from overthinking decorating decisions.

5. Play with Color Without Going Crazy

Item 5

Color can transform a space, but in a small apartment, you want control. Start with a soft base and introduce color accents in small doses—art, cushions, a rug, or a single painted wall panel.

Practical Palette

  • Base: warm beige, soft gray, or oat white
  • Accent: sage green, mustard, or dusty blue
  • Metallic pops: brass, copper, or matte black

Mix and match color blocks in textiles and accessories, not walls. This keeps the space lively yet cohesive, and you can switch things up with seasons or mood, no wrecking crew required.

6. Light It Up Like You Mean It

Item 6

Lighting is the underrated power move. In apartments, layered lighting shapes mood, makes tasks easier, and can visually enlarge the space. Aim for a blend of ambient, task, and accent lights.

Lighting Techniques

  • Overhead light for general illumination
  • Floor lamp by the reading chair for cozy corners
  • LED strip lights under shelves for a soft halo

FYI, dimmers are your best friend here. They let you switch from bright daytime energy to mellow evening vibes without swapping bulbs. Seriously, it changes everything when you’re entertaining or winding down.
